LCG, December 24, 2025--The U.S. Secretary of Energy today issued emergency orders to keep two Indiana coal plants operational, with the stated goal to ensure Americans in the Midwest region of the United States have access to affordable, reliable, and secure electricity heading into the winter months. The orders direct CenterPoint Energy, the Northern Indiana Public Service Company (NIPSCO), and the Midcontinent Independent System Operator, Inc. (MISO) to take all measures necessary to ensure specified generation units at both the F.B. Culley and R.M. Schahfer generating stations in Indiana are available to operate.

LCG, December 18, 2025--RWE and Indiana Michigan Power Company (I&M), an American Electric Power (AEP) company, today announced their partnering to provide new wind power generation capacity online to meet Indiana’s growing electricity demand. The companies signed a 15-year power purchase agreement (PPA) for the total output from RWE’s 200 MW Prairie Creek wind project in Blackford County, Indiana. I&M will purchase electricity from the wind project, which will further diversify its portfolio and be consistent with its all-of-the-above strategy to secure generation for its rapidly growing electricity demand.

Four senior executives have been appointed by the AES Corporation to the position of Chief Operating Officer, under the leadership of Dennis Bakke, president and chief executive officer. The four men, who will retain the title of Executive Vice President, are Paul Hanrahan (Growth Distribution), John Ruggirello (Contract Generation), J. Stuart Ryan (Competitive Supply), and Barry Sharp (Large Utilities). Each will have regional responsibilities. Three former vice presidents of AES Corp. have been promoted to senior vice president: William Luraschi, General Counsel; Shahzad Qasim, AES Oasis Group Manager, and Sarah Slusser, AES Aurora Group Manager.James H. Oglesby has been promoted to president and chief operating officer of the Southern Union Company's Missouri Gas Energy (MGE) division. Oglesby, who joined MGE in 1968, was made the chief operating officer of the division in September.New positions in risk management have been created by American Electric Power. The company has named Scott N. Smith senior vice president and chief risk officer; Stephan T. Haynes vice president - market risk oversight; Frank Hilton vice president and chief credit officer; and Douglas W. Payne, managing director - risk and insurance management.CH Energy Group has appointed Stephen V. Lant Chief Operating Officer and elected him to the corporation's board of directors. CH Energy Group is the corporate parent of the utility subsidiary Central Hudson Gas & Electric Corporation and the the non-regulated divisions Central Hudson Energy Services.Premcor Inc. has announced the appointment of Thomas D. O'Malley to the positions of chairman, chief executive officer, and president. O'Malley joined Premcor from Tosco Corporation, where he served as chairman and chief executive officer. He most recently served as vice chairman and a director of Phillips Petroleum when Tosco was acquired in September 2001 by Phillips Petroleum.William Bowers has been appointed vice president of Environmental Affairs at Alabama Power. Bowers was most recently general manager of environmental affairs at Alabama Power, having joined Alabama Power in 1971.
